DREAM CASTERS' DUEL is an original, online, multi-player, UT2k4 mod. Dream Casters' Duel will combine elements of a FPS with a barebones fighting game in a stylized, anime setting. DCD will feature:
Synopsis: Lucid dreaming: A phenomenon in which a dreaming individual is able to consciously bend the reality of the dream world to his or her own will, performing, for all intensive purposes, the miraculous...
Osaka, Japan. Electronics goods here are cheap and plentiful, and foreign companies can conduct business shrouded in a secrecy misattributed to cultural and language barriers. It's exactly this kind of environment that the Dream Research Institute wants to capitalize on as it conducts research into the anomaly of lucid dreaming. Funded by a military research department, the ODRI hopes to understand how the disembodied, persistent consciousness of the lucid dream state operates and use that understanding to pilot a new generation of unmanned vehicles.
At the ODRI, researcher Alchem Albrecht has assembled a contingent of test-subjects willing to conduct a foray into the nether regions of human conscious and beyond. The test-subjects all possess the ability to dream lucidly and have been hired to prove their proficiency. Empowered with the latest technology, Alchem Albrecht is able to both challenge and observe the contestants within the dream state. Only the most fantastic dreamers will witness the results of these experiments... Fewer still will come to understand their purpose, and only one will achieve their significance....
Game Play Synopsis: Dream Caster's Duel will combine elements of a FPS with a barebones fighting game in a stylized, anime setting. The POV will be third-person in order to better facilitate hand-to-hand combat. In each map, characters will initially engage each other in hand-to-hand combat, using blocks, parries, throws, punches, and kicks of varying speeds and strengths. Successful hand-to-hand combat will result in an increase of the character's concentration level. Concentration levels can also be achieved by meditating, though meditation will leave the character vulnerable to attack.
Different levels of concentration will enable the character to execute varying strengths of telekinesis attacks including projectiles, summons, and cinematic finishing moves. These moves are character specific.

Marrish's map is a decaying clock tower, suspended by the mind's-eye in mid-air and orbited by it's own refuse! As a uniquely styled vertical objective map, characters will have to battle each other to the top. Scale the ladders, take the lifts, or leap onwards and upwards from one piece of debris to the next! Also of interest, Marrish can be seen taking his summoned pirahnas for a walk. As usual, you'll be able to hear a section of the map's soundtrack.
